A 2.00-m by 4.00-m uniform sheet of plywood is in a coordinate system with the origin at its center, the x-axis along the longer dimension of the sheet is positive to the right and the y-axis along the shorter dimension is positive upwards. The section of the plywood in the 3rd quadrant is sawed off and the resulting piece is then glued squarely over the 4th quadrant portion of the plywood with glue of negligible weight.What are the x- and y-coordinates of the resulting center of gravity for this arrangement?
